Engine Weaknesses 3

!! Turbo bearing failure due to neglected oil changes

Turbo failure due to oil starvation or low-quality oil is a known issue with the small turbo in the 1.3 MultiJet. Impeller blades can bend and cause complete engine failure.

Symptoms: Whistling noise, blue exhaust smoke, power loss, oil in intercooler

440–1,320 $ from 100,000 km
!! Timing chain rattle on cold start

The timing chain of the 1.3 MultiJet rattles on cold start due to worn chain tensioners. Extended oil change intervals and cheap oil accelerate wear considerably.

Symptoms: Rattling or clattering on cold start that subsides at operating temperature, engine noise on startup

550–1,650 $ from 100,000 km
! EGR valve clogged

On the 1.3 MultiJet of the Ypsilon 843, the EGR valve blocks from soot deposits and causes judder and fault code entries. Regular cleaning significantly extends service life.

Symptoms: Judder at part load, power drop, rough cold running, fault code P0401

110–550 $ from 80,000 km

Vehicle Weaknesses 9

!! Steering Electric power steering fails

EPS control unit or electric motor faulty — steering becomes extremely heavy. Frequently from 80,000 km. Replacement of the steering module costs 600–1,200 €.

660–1,320 $ from 90,000 km
!! Brakes Brake line corrosion at plastic retaining clips

Brake lines rust preferentially at the plastic retaining clips on the underbody. On older vehicles the entire brake system including wheel cylinders must be checked for corrosion.

220–660 $ from 90,000 km
! Electronics Central locking actuator failure

Door lock actuators fail individually — door can no longer be locked/unlocked by remote or interior button. Driver's door most commonly affected.

170–390 $ from 80,000 km
! Electronics Window regulator mechanism breaks

Plastic window regulator guide breaks — window drops into the door or jams. Typical Fiat/Lancia defect on the range.

130–310 $ from 70,000 km
! Suspension Front control arm bushings worn

The front control arm rubber bushings wear prematurely and become sloppy. Anti-roll bar bushings also tend to crack. Typical knocking when going over bumps.

170–390 $ from 80,000 km
! Suspension Shock absorbers leaking and worn

Shock absorbers tend to develop leaks from around 100,000 km. Vehicles at MOT are frequently flagged for worn dampers. Aftermarket parts are available.

220–550 $ from 100,000 km
! Rust Rust on sump and underbody

From around 8 years of age, the sump tends to rust through. The subframe and exhaust manifold are also corrosion-prone. Lack of cavity sealing promotes salt damage.

330–880 $ from 100,000 km
i HVAC Blower resistor burnt out

Blower resistor burns out — fan only runs on the highest setting or not at all. A cheap wear part, but frequently affected on this model.

30–90 $ from 60,000 km
i Body Headlight lenses yellowing

The plastic headlight lenses yellow heavily due to UV exposure. This impairs light output and leads to MOT failures.

60–280 $ from 80,000 km
